Brand Building Through Song
In the dynamic landscape of modern marketing, companies are increasingly turning to the power of music to build a strong reputation. The human brain reacts powerfully to sound, making music an compelling tool for resonating emotions and building lasting associations. A well-composed song can summarize the heart of a brand, its values, and its purpose.
Listeners are more likely to retain a narrative when it is paired to music. This can lead increased brand recognition. A catchy jingle or soundtrack can become ingrained with a enterprise, triggering positive feelings in customers.
Outside advertising, music can be used to create a strong community around a brand. Music events featuring company-sponsored artists can strengthen relationships between fans and the organization they love.
